Transaction e8c70c6b414fbc8b407bb965df57f82f6bb62a29c52223e3432028168bbe26af

3 Input
2 Outputs
  • e8c70c6b414fbc8b407bb965df57f82f6bb62a29c52223e3432028168bbe26af:0
  • value  564303
    address  3Ebg5anCUmcmicYmauCyHHPkxTnbdhMCxz
  • e8c70c6b414fbc8b407bb965df57f82f6bb62a29c52223e3432028168bbe26af:1
  • value  316717
    address  35nKqtQxVPbPWWfFJuW1QzL615tyfGTwEZ